Well, I received my new camera via UPS today. It's a Casio Exilim EX-Z55. I had borrowed an EX-Z40 from a friend last year when I went to Las Vegas. In fact, I just recently uploaded a few pictures from that trip to my photography page, MainFocus.com. Be sure to check them out.
The best thing about the Exilim series of cameras is the size. I can drop it in my pocket, and carry it anywhere I want. Even with the small size, it had an impressive 2" LCD screen, and weighing in with 4 megapixels, you can't go wrong.
This picture was taken with the EX-Z40 in Red Rock Canyon near Vegas:
With the EX-Z55, the size remains the same, but the 55 model has an even larger 2.5" LCD screen. And...of course...it is also a tiny 5 megapixel powerhouse.
